use proc_macro2::Span;
use syn::parse::{Error, Parse, ParseStream, Result};
use syn::Token;
#[derive(Copy, Clone)]
pub struct Args {
pub local: bool,
}
mod kw {
syn::custom_keyword!(Send);
}
impl Parse for Args {
fn parse(input: ParseStream) -> Result<Self> {
match try_parse(input) {
Ok(args) if input.is_empty() => Ok(args),
_ => Err(error()),
}
}
}
fn try_parse(input: ParseStream) -> Result<Args> {
if input.peek(Token![?]) {
input.parse::<Token![?]>()?;
input.parse::<kw::Send>()?;
Ok(Args { local: true })
} else {
Ok(Args { local: false })
}
}
fn error() -> Error {
let msg = "expected #[async_trait] or #[async_trait(?Send)]";
Error::new(Span::call_site(), msg)
}
#[derive(Copy, Clone)]
pub struct EmptyArgs {}
impl Parse for EmptyArgs {
fn parse(input: ParseStream) -> Result<Self> {
if input.is_empty() {
Ok(EmptyArgs {})
} else {
let msg = "expected #[async_trait_with_send] or #[async_trait_without_send]";
Err(Error::new(Span::call_site(), msg))
}
}
}
